New Menu Items Now At Sierra Gold! YUMM!

PT’s Entertainment Group, operators of Sierra Gold taverns, announce new menu items now featured at all four Sierra Gold locations in the valley: 6515 S. Jones Rd., 6929 Aliante Parkway, 2400 N. Buffalo Dr. and 1341 W. Warm Springs Rd. in Henderson.

“Our culinary team at Sierra Gold has created a number of cutting edge and sophisticated new offerings including an expanded slider menu, sandwiches and a variety of healthy salads and bowls,” said Joseph Romano, Vice President of Operations for PT’s Entertainment Group. “Now our guests can enjoy even more choices when dining and playing with us.”

The expanded slider choices include Pastrami Reuben Sliders, beef sliders with pastrami, Swiss cheese, coleslaw and thousand island on a pretzel bun; Chili Cheese Sliders, Green Chile Sliders and Roast Beef Sliders.

Already known for their hearty burgers and sandwiches, the taverns will now offer The Big Boy Burger, an all-beef patty topped with fried mozzarella, bacon, thousand island, cheddar cheese, Gold Fever chicken fingers, cheese sauce and a fried egg, or try one of two new Sierra Gold Signature Items: The New Yorker, featuring three varieties of meat and cheese, coleslaw and thousand island on marbled rye; or The Kendrick, which includes oven roasted turkey and beef, bacon, and all the extras on sourdough.

Those looking for lighter fare can try one of the fresh new salads or rice bowls including a zesty Taco Salad; a Greek Salad with lemon vinaigrette; or a healthy Grilled Chicken Quinoa Salad with quinoa, arugula, chicken breast, tomatoes, cucumbers, roasted red peppers, crisp fried onions, red onions, avocado, candied walnuts and raspberry walnut vinaigrette. The rice bowls include fresh vegetables and a choice of Thai Curry Shrimp, Fajita chicken or steak, or Chicken Teriyaki.

ABOUT PT’S ENTERTAINMENT GROUP
The Sartini family and Golden Gaming, LLC established PT’s Entertainment Group in 2001.
Complete with casual dining, premium spirits, and advanced gaming technology, 38 Las Vegas PT's locations offer a variety of amenities for patrons. Filled with numerous high-definition flat screen televisions, guests can catch all of their favorite sports action. PT's offers a wide assortment of menu selections as well as cocktails made from premium spirits, an expansive wine list, and martini menu along with numerous premium brew options. All PT’s locations offer free, unlimited Wi-Fi. PT’s was voted “Best Happy Hour” in Las Vegas Weekly’s 2012 Weekly Awards, and “Best Sports Bar” in Las Vegas by locals in the annual Las Vegas Review-Journal’s “The Best of Las Vegas” 2010 and 2012 polls. PT’s was also voted “Best Bar Food” in the “The Best of Las Vegas 2009” poll.

Sierra Gold
Sierra Gold is a casually upscale tavern that features refined décor in a comfortable atmosphere. Amenities may include a VIP ultra-lounge with a fireplace, grand wood trussed ceiling, and a plush billiard room. In addition, the Sierra Gold ultra-tavern on South Jones Road includes a banquet room that holds more than 200 seats and is furnished with full meeting amenities including audio and visual set-ups, plasma screen televisions, and a 12-seat private conference room. Sierra Gold is also known for its world-class bar with an expansive wine and cocktail menu in addition to a variety of premium brew options. All four Sierra Gold locations offer free, unlimited Wi-Fi. Sierra Gold ultra-taverns are located at, 6515 South Jones Road, 6929 Aliante Parkway, and 2400 North Buffalo Drive in Las Vegas and 1341 West Warm Springs Road in Henderson, Nev.
